Message type: E = Error
Message class: CRM_ORDERADM_I - Output Class Admin Item
Message number: 200
Message text: Error when saving an item. &1 &2

- Error when saving an item. &1 &2 ?The SAP error message CRM_ORDERADM_I200 typically occurs in the SAP Customer Relationship Management (CRM) module when there is an issue while saving an item in a transaction. The error message format usually includes placeholders (&1 &2) that provide additional context about the specific issue.
Causes:
Missing Required Fields: One of the most common causes is that required fields for the item are not filled in. This could include fields like quantity, product, or pricing information.
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data being entered, such as invalid product codes or incompatible item types.
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to save the item in the CRM system.
Custom Validation Rules: If there are custom validations implemented in the system, they may be preventing the item from being saved.
Technical Issues: There could be underlying technical issues, such as database locks or system performance problems.
Solutions:
Check Required Fields: Review the item details and ensure that all required fields are filled in correctly. Look for any fields highlighted in red or marked as mandatory.
Validate Data: Ensure that the data entered is valid. Check for correct product codes, pricing, and any other relevant information.
Review Authorizations: Verify that the user has the necessary permissions to perform the action. If not, contact your system administrator to adjust the user roles.
Consult Custom Logic: If there are custom validations or enhancements in place, consult with your development team to understand if any of these are causing the issue.
Check System Logs: Look into the system logs (transaction SLG1) for more detailed error messages that can provide additional context about the failure.
Technical Support: If the issue persists,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ting SAP Notes for any known issues related to this error message.
